BAX® E. coli O157:H7 Test now AOAC Approved
go back to news archives DuPont Nutrition & Health has received certification for its recently released BAX® System test for E. coli O157:H7 in food. The AOAC Research Institute has validated this real-time PCR assay, developed in collaboration with the USDA Agricultural Research Service, as a Performance Tested MethodSM for detecting the pathogen in spinach, lettuce, raw ground beef and beef trim with same-day results. The AOAC Research Institute, a subsidiary of AOAC International in Gaithersberg, Md., provides rigorous evaluation and review of analytical methods before awarding its widely recognized Performance Tested MethodSM certification mark. 'Fast, accurate results are critical when testing perishable products for pathogens,' said Luiz Fischmann, global marketing manager -- DuPont Nutrition & Health. 'This assay was developed to detect all known E. coli O157:H7, even atypical strains, within hours instead of days. Now meat and produce processors that require a certified method for quality control can benefit from BAX® System speed, accuracy and ease of use.'
